WebAug 29, 2024 · ‘Strong suit’ is a phrase meaning a strength, something you are good at. You can easily substitute ‘strong point’ or ‘forte’. A common mis-spelling is ‘strong suite’, which may have its roots in common terms like ‘Microsoft suite’.
